    Increasing tax deductions and recreation benefits

    The maximum amount and reimbursement percentages of the household expenses tax credit would be temporarily increased for 2026–2027. In addition, the amount of the tax-exempt sports and culture benefit provided by employers would be increased, and the deductible for commuting expenses would be lowered for 2026.

    Expanding culture benefit and tonnage taxation

    Employees will also be able to use the tax-exempt culture benefit to pay for live online cultural and sporting events. In addition, tonnage taxation for vessels will be clarified and the transfer of losses in mergers of municipalities and joint municipal authorities will be permitted.

    Reforming VAT on vouchers

    Harmonised rules will be created for the value added tax (VAT) treatment of gift cards, lunch vouchers, and other vouchers. Tax on vouchers intended for a specific, identifiable purpose will be paid already at the time of purchase, whereas for multi-purpose vouchers, tax will be remitted only when they are redeemed.
